Output 3ed1f7b56b5efa734cc9aa18e7a5605b00a17e81f47fc8346f9f48fa6c511c19:1

value
16389487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374e73014c180f0c64d34eb3cf6b08fc8ea3a OP_EQUAL
address
3BMEXMJ6Mxncz4k6sGsqD7hJPoF6wAfdfm
transaction
3ed1f7b56b5efa734cc9aa18e7a5605b00a17e81f47fc8346f9f48fa6c511c19
confirmations
245516
spent
true